Abstract
⺠OH-PBDEs were determined in sewage sludge for the first time. ⺠6-OH-BDE-47 was the most predominant congener in sludge, followed by 2â²-OH-BDE-68. ⺠Concentrations of OH-PBDEs were higher in coastal areas than inland regions. ⺠A significant linear relationship was found between 6-OH-BDE-47 and 2â²-OH-BDE-68.
